She was born in York, Pennsylvania on August 29. 1928 to the late Richard Barto Frey and Anna Mae Schuman Frey.
In her youth, she was very active with swimming, life guarding, and competitive roller-skating dance. She graduated at 16 from William Penn High School and began work in the school office, soon becoming secretary to the principal.
In her adult life, she was a homemaker and Girl Scout troop organizer. She and her husband spent many years traveling and enjoying their log cabin in the mountains with family and friends. Her greatest joy in life was her family, especially the love of her life, her husband, Fred. She adored her daughter and four granddaughters and had a special bond with each of them. She was thrilled when her two great grandchildren, Webb and Sally Lathan, were born. They brought her such joy. At the end of her life, her favorite friend was the family dog, Stanley. He came with her daughter to visit and she always wanted him on her lap giving her kisses.
